WebThe P85 is a form where you basically establish that you are leaving the UK and you have no intention in the short term to return to work there and you won't keep any business activities in the UK that could mean you're still liable to pay taxes in the UK. The UK tax year is different to the normal calendar year and is often referred to as the financial year. The tax year lasts for a period of 12 months and needs to be used when dealing with your tax affairs for both employed and self employed income tax payers..
